Transaction 36a63d897d1608914f9439764ff7238843b1e38a76544289a7f5b23343aab677
1 Input
1 Output
-
36a63d897d1608914f9439764ff7238843b1e38a76544289a7f5b23343aab677:0
- value
- 76391728
- script pubkey
- OP_0 OP_PUSHBYTES_32 903220c0d18d9bd2aeaaf0d666195bfc399ef01828c699638913c154591765d5
- address
- ltc1qjqezpsx33kda9t427rtxvx2mlsueauqc9rrfjcufz0q4gkghvh2sx3tlpj